Iron Hardware and Construction Materials From Colonial Sites

Archaeological excavations at colonial homestead sites reveal a material culture dominated by iron hardware and construction materials that illuminate daily life from the 17th through early 19th centuries. You’ll find iron hinges ranging from 6-inch cabinet pieces to 38-inch bean tip straps documenting building practices across multiple generations.

Hand-forged specimens from Connecticut barn foundations and Hudson Valley structures demonstrate blacksmiths’ regional techniques. Hardware restoration experts recognize matching pairs of masonry-mounted artifacts and 20-inch spear dummy straps as diagnostic colonial markers.

Revolutionary-era collections showcase staples varying from 1 to 3-1/2 inches with accompanying keepers and latch bars. These assemblages, recovered at depths of 14-18 inches, provide stratigraphic context for understanding construction sequences and structural modifications throughout America’s formative period. Sites containing numerous square nails indicate intensive habitation and construction activity, with concentrations marking locations of cabin structures and outbuildings. Period lock mechanisms include rat tail latch sets that exemplify 18th-century door hardware craftsmanship.

Horse Tack and Riding Equipment Discoveries

Beyond structural hardware, colonial sites yield substantial assemblages of horse tack and riding equipment that document the centrality of equestrian culture to settlement life.

You’ll find metal components survived where leather decayed—stirrups, bits, buckles, and saddle gullets recovered from 17th-18th century Maryland and Jamestown excavations reveal sophisticated saddle craftsmanship and horse riding techniques adapted from ancient precedents.

Archaeological evidence shows three distinct equipment categories:

  1. Functional components: Iron straps, saddle pommels, and distinctive nails from English hunting saddles
  2. Control mechanisms: Bronze Age bridle traditions continuing through colonial-era bits and reins, with metal bits in widespread use across Eurasian regions by 1000 BC providing the technological foundation for colonial equipment
  3. Ornamental elements: Brass mounts adorning bridles and harnesses, with Spanish colonial pieces featuring elaborate anquera panels

Ferry Farm yielded approximately twenty leather ornaments, while Spanish vaquero equipment incorporated protective higas and sound-producing ruido jingles for managing livestock across vast colonial rangelands. At Jamestown, twelve stirrups were recovered from fort period contexts, including matched pairs that indicate colonists brought multiple complete saddles to the settlement.

Tobacco and Opium Pipes as Cultural Markers

While structural remains and equestrian equipment illuminate colonial material culture, tobacco pipes constitute one of the most abundant and culturally diagnostic artifact classes recovered from 17th and 18th-century sites.

Tobacco pipes rank among the most plentiful and culturally revealing artifacts found at colonial archaeological sites.

You’ll find these artifacts reveal economic autonomy through tobacco cultivation’s transformation of Virginia’s currency system and local pipe crafting operations.

Archaeological evidence from Eyreville’s 1,878 fragments—44 percent American-made—demonstrates colonists’ adaptation of Native American technology predating European contact by three millennia.

Emmanuel Drue’s Maryland factory (1650s-1669) exemplifies how accessible pipe crafting became, requiring minimal investment yet generating substantial demand through constant breakage.

The white kaolin clay pipes you’ll excavate, featuring small bowls and distinctive rouletted decorations, document both trans-Atlantic trade networks and emerging colonial self-sufficiency.

Clay sourced from Poole, Dorset was formed into large balls to facilitate shipment across the Atlantic to colonial pipemakers.

Decorative motifs include creature representations such as swimming fish, flying birds, and running deer, typically stamped in pairs facing nose to tail.

Each fragment represents individual entrepreneurship within expanding settlement patterns.

Ceramic Dishes and Dining Ware Collections

Ceramic assemblages from colonial homesteads document a dramatic reassessment of domestic pottery production that contradicts earlier assumptions about American manufacturing capabilities.

Archaeological excavations at sites like Rogers Factory revealed over 140,000 pottery fragments, demonstrating sophisticated manufacturing that competed directly with porcelain imports.

You’ll find evidence of diverse ceramic glaze techniques across colonial operations:

  1. Salt-glazed stoneware fired at high temperatures for enhanced durability
  2. Lead-glazed earthenware produced alongside redware using local clay deposits
  3. Slipped redware distributed through intercolonial exchange networks

Twenty-three documented vessel types—including milk pans, churns, and porringers—served domestic needs across Virginia plantations.

Immigrant potters established substantial enterprises that challenged prevailing narratives about colonial self-sufficiency.

Sherd assemblages from Monticello and Yorktown factories demonstrate manufacturing quality that undermined dependence on imported goods. North Carolina’s settlement around 1750 concentrated production on redware pottery, where potters utilized iron-rich clays naturally occurring along the eastern coastal regions. Colonial entrepreneurs like William Rogers operated multiple business enterprises, including pottery works, shipping vessels, and waterfront warehouses that reflected the economic diversity of early American manufacturing.

Spanish Copper Cob Coins

Spanish copper cob coins represent a distinctive yet often overlooked component of colonial monetary systems. They were minted irregularly from their inception in 1502 through the early 1800s across select New World territories.

Unlike their silver counterparts, these copper coins had limited circulation in Spanish American colonies after 1602. You’ll find them primarily in three contexts:

  1. Early Santo Domingo production (1502-1505): 4-maravedí pieces initially struck at Burgos and Seville, then shipped to Hispaniola.
  2. 16th-century Santo Domingo mint operations: Local striking of maravedís denominations.
  3. Early 1800s Caracas emissions: Fractional copper issues during late colonial period.

These crude, hand-struck pieces served as colonial currency for small transactions, denominated in maravedís within the Spanish real system.

Their scarcity at homestead sites reflects Spain’s preference for copper vellón circulation remaining primarily in the mother country rather than colonial territories.

Half-Reale Discovery at Woodlawn

While copper cobs rarely appear at colonial homesteads, silver coinage tells a different circulation story entirely. You’ll find Spanish half-reales served as Colonial currency throughout the 1734-1771 period, witnessing the Sons of Liberty’s emergence and resistance to British taxation.

These 18mm coins contained 87.5% silver and circulated as legal tender until 1857—over sixty years post-independence. The Woodlawn site yielded a remarkably preserved half-reale, demonstrating exceptional Silver coin preservation after 250+ years of circulation.

Most specimens wore down completely through commercial use, making fine-condition discoveries archaeologically significant. The distinctive pillar design—crowned globes flanked by bannered columns—represented Spanish imperial authority across colonial territories.

These coins functioned as America’s primary currency before the U.S. established its own monetary system.

Foundation Coins as Luck Tokens

When colonists placed Spanish coins beneath foundation stones, they transformed currency into talismans—archaeological evidence confirms this practice at homestead sites from Massachusetts to Virginia. You’ll find these intentionally deposited pieces demonstrate coin symbolism tied to prosperity and protection.

The cobs’ irregular shapes and distinctive mintmarks make artifact preservation essential for dating structures.

Recovered foundation coins reveal:

  1. 2-real cobs with assayer mark G pinpointing Mexico City minting periods
  2. 8-reales pillar dollars representing substantial investments in fortune
  3. Colonial-era placement patterns beneath corner stones or hearths

These weren’t accidental losses—deliberate positioning under load-bearing elements suggests ritualistic intent. The practice merged Old World superstition with New World economic realities, where Spanish silver dominated commerce and represented financial security worth literally building upon.

Salt Boxes for Preservation

Colonial homesteaders relied on salt boxes as indispensable kitchen tools that bridged the gap between storing a precious commodity and accessing it for daily preservation tasks.

You’ll find these wooden containers hung near hearth fires in colonial kitchens, where heat kept salt dry and free-flowing for immediate use in salt preservation methods.

These boxes typically featured three practical elements:

  1. Dovetail joinery with hide glue creating watertight seals against moisture
  2. Wall-mounted placement near cooking fires for constant accessibility
  3. Compact dimensions reflecting salt’s scarcity and precious status

When you examine authenticated specimens dated 1756-1850s, you’re observing artifacts that enabled self-sufficient food storage.

Colonists pounded damp salt lumps daily, then applied the grains to meat, fish, and eggs—transforming seasonal abundance into winter survival through osmosis-based preservation that inhibited microbial growth.

Meat Curing Hooks

While salt boxes held the preserving agent, meat curing hooks transformed that commodity into survival through an engineering system that suspended flesh in smoke-filled chambers for weeks at a time.

You’ll find these iron-forged tools dating from 1750-1820 throughout colonial archaeological sites, representing the practical infrastructure of meat preservation.

Historical curing techniques required positioning meat at precise distances from smoke sources—typically for 10-40 days depending on the cut. These hooks prevented floor contamination while enabling rotation for uniform exposure.

The system worked: properly cured meat remained edible for three to four years when stored in cool basements.

New England colonists standardized this method alongside salting and snow storage, creating food independence that freed households from seasonal limitations and supply-chain dependence.

Grain Threshing Methods

Preserved meat required grain stores to complete the colonial survival equation, and extracting edible kernels from their protective husks demanded tools as specialized as the curing hooks themselves. You’ll find flail remnants—two wooden pieces connected by rope or leather—where colonists beat grain on barn floors at seven bushels daily per worker.

The process followed this sequence:

  1. Cradle scythe cutting – Platform-equipped blade harvested standing grain
  2. Bundle drying – Six to eight sheaves shocked upright in tipi formation for curing
  3. Manual threshing – Flail strikes separated kernels from chaff

After threshing, fanning mills provided grain cleaning through hand-cranked airflow. These labor-intensive methods persisted until the 1890s, when mechanical binders and portable threshers liberated farmers from subsistence-level production constraints that had defined agricultural life for generations.

Agricultural Implements and Farming Equipment

historical agricultural innovation progression

As settlers carved homesteads from wilderness during the early 1700s, their survival depended on agricultural implements that transformed raw land into productive farms. You’ll find wooden plows pulled by oxen breaking virgin soil, while hoes cultivated around emerging plants.

Fields emerged through girdling trees and burning them for soil fertilization, creating ash-rich earth. Hand-scattered seeds gave way to Jethro Tull’s 1701 seed drill, enabling uniform planting rows.

Harvesting tools evolved from one-handed sickles to cradle scyths with wooden fingers, tripling daily output by 1750.

Charles Newbold’s 1797 cast-iron plow faced resistance despite superior performance.

McCormick’s 1850 reaper revolutionized grain cutting, while steam-powered threshers replaced hand flails.

Horse Equipment Adornments

Throughout colonial Virginia, brass mounts and leather ornaments transformed functional horse equipment into eye-catching displays of wealth and status. You’ll find approximately twenty such ornaments excavated at Ferry Farm, where they once embellished bridles, nosebands, and reins. Horse harnesses featured decorative buckles that caught sunlight on streets, ferries, and trails—practical investments that announced their owner’s prosperity.

Archaeological evidence reveals the material culture of equestrian adornment:

  1. Ferry Farm excavations yielded brass mounts used on riding horses and carriage teams.
  2. Sparrow’s Rest site produced horse spurs and snaffle bits (ca. 1650-1735).
  3. Woodlawn site contained iron straps, hooks, and gutter mounts (mid-1700s-1900s).

Colonial men typically purchased these showy trimmings from horse milliners, understanding that such embellishments attracted public attention and demonstrated their independence through visible material success.

Window Lead Embossing

While horse equipment adorned the exteriors of colonial estates, the windows of these same structures contained their own hidden marks of craftsmanship and commerce. You’ll find window lead cames—H-shaped strips securing glass panes—embossed with glaziers’ names, locations, and dates between 1650-1735.

These markings weren’t decorative like stained glass in medieval fortifications; they served quality control mandated by London’s Glazier Guild. Conservation work at Historic St. Mary’s City revealed hundreds of specimens bearing identifiers like Francis Good (1673, 1678) and William Puryovr (1678).

At Cloverfields, nine fragments indicate casement window replacements during 1728-29 renovations. You can identify genuine pieces by vertical bars from vice gear wheels and solder joints.

These luxury items document construction phases, revealing when colonial landowners exercised purchasing power beyond basic necessity.

Window Glass and Architectural Fixtures

When archaeologists excavate colonial homestead sites, window glass fragments rank among the most diagnostic artifacts for determining a structure’s status and chronology. You’ll recognize early seventeenth-century examples by their distinctive dark olive-green color, resulting from high iron content in production sands.

Glass manufacturing evolved from hand-blown cylinder methods producing characteristic bubbles and ripples to machine-rolled processes after 1845. Window frame techniques included H-shaped lead cames for casement windows and later double-hung sashes with symmetrical multi-pane construction.

These glazed openings signified affluence in settlements like Virginia, Maryland, and Charles Towne, where most colonists relied on wooden shutters alone.

You’ll find fragments measuring 8-9 inches wide by 10-12 inches tall, their wavy textures and pit marks distinguishing them from modern float glass.

Trade Networks Revealed Through Artifacts

Archaeological evidence from colonial homestead excavations demonstrates how artifacts trace the complex web of transatlantic and inter-colonial commerce that sustained settlements from the seventeenth through mid-eighteenth centuries.

Artifacts excavated from colonial sites reveal the intricate commercial networks connecting settlements across oceans and continents.

You’ll discover three distinct exchange systems when analyzing recovered materials:

  1. Native trade routes extending across North America, evidenced by Brewerton Notched Points and Susquehanna Broad Spear traditions crafted from non-local quartz and chert.
  2. Transatlantic shipping networks delivering British textiles, stoneware, and wine bottles up the Rappahannock River directly to plantation doorsteps.
  3. Colonial marketplace currency systems using Spanish silver cobs, tobacco, and letters of credit due to scarce British coinage.

Sites like Sparrow’s Rest yield scale weights, halfpennies, and tobacco pipes—material proof of how interconnected commerce shaped colonial self-sufficiency and independence from centralized British control.

How Do Archaeologists Determine the Exact Date of Colonial Artifacts?

You’ll rarely get exact dates—most colonial artifacts span 50-100 year ranges. Archaeologists combine dating techniques like typology and striation with artifact classification, comparing pottery styles and glass fragments to independently dated colonial collections for temporal precision.

What Preservation Methods Work Best for Iron Artifacts Found Underground?

You’ll combat iron oxidation through electrolytic reduction in sodium carbonate baths, followed by tannic acid coating. Store preserved artifacts below 20% relative humidity using desiccants. These preservation techniques prevent further corrosion while maintaining your artifact’s historical integrity and research value.
